Output e5df331113ba28c76bed1c7035740f171afb45456ed29003d8a9050d5a9c5e86:1

value
7609680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b46ef8d20f4edac0a41f215fde1ce407c8598b9aebca669b8311956621536b31
address
tb1pk3h035s0fmdvpfqly90au88yqly9nzu6a09xdxurzx2kvg2ndvcs3990kl
transaction
e5df331113ba28c76bed1c7035740f171afb45456ed29003d8a9050d5a9c5e86
confirmations
26351
spent
true